Actress Yang You-jin captivated viewers from the first broadcast with her tsundere charm as a realistic friend character.
In episodes 1 and 2 of the JTBC Saturday-Sunday drama 'Apartment' (written by Kim Yun-young, directed by Cho Yong-won) which aired on the 11th and 12th, Yang You-jin played Ha Young-joo, a longtime friend of Kang Ha-ri (played by Ha Yun-kyung), showcasing multidimensional acting that balanced uninhibited wit with warmth.
Ha Young-joo captured attention from her first appearance. In the perspective of Ha Young-joo watching from a distance as Kang Ha-ri pretends to be a child's mother at an elementary school sports day, complex emotions toward a friend living a precarious life were evident. Yang You-jin delicately portrayed the subtle emotions through her expression alone while watching her friend's clumsy role-playing, making a strong impression.
Subsequently, Yang You-jin breathed vitality into the drama with Ha Young-joo's characteristic directness and warmth. In scenes where she advises Kang Ha-ri—who is lying about getting a job at a law firm while even covering living expenses—to tell the truth before things get bigger, her genuine concern for her friend naturally shines through. Her blunt manner of speaking and realistic banter with Kang Ha-ri further highlighted their genuine friendship chemistry.
Ha Young-joo's sincerity continued afterward. When Kang Ha-ri confesses to kissing the groom Park Hae-gang (played by Ji-sung) while role-playing as a bride at a wedding, Ha Young-joo teases her playfully but soon expresses practical concerns about how to cover this month's living expenses. She then offers heartfelt advice to her exhausted friend to speak honestly and ask for help once more. Yang You-jin naturally infused her affection for her friend into her direct manner of speaking, perfecting her charm.
